Qutan Temple,constructed under support of Ming Dynasty government,is a Tibetan Buddhism temple featured with Han ethnic royal style of ancient China.It is the most completely preserved construction complex of government style in early Ming Dynasty in Northwestern China,gaining its name for majestic construction and murals in the world.The Tibetan-Han style mural is the most important relics of mural arts from Ming Dynasty to Qing Dynasty.And the mural art itself,as an important Chinese traditional painting style,provides resources for us to learn and understand outstanding traditional cultures of ancient time.This thesis,by inspecting and researching Qutan Temple,regards animal figures in murals as main observing targets to calculate and categorize.It sorts out the types of animals appearing in the Qutan temple murals and draw conclusion on their functions and transferring information.Through depicting the figures own characteristic and the correlation between the figures,this thesis resets and rebuilds a subjective correlations between figures,forming widely people's connected common sense.With combination of analysis and comparison,this thesis classifies mural study into traditional painting study field and discusses animal figure characteristics,paining method and painting techniques,etc,from the perspective of painting ontology language.It explores the cultural sources and artistry.It answers questions such as how Qutan temple forms its own artistry against the backdrop of the integration of Han and Tibetan cultures by comparison method.Thematic research on Qutan temple animal figures' source and comparison study expand the research scope of Qutan temple's mural study,demonstrates development and evolution of Han ethic painting style in Tibetan area.It discovers how Han and Tibetan arts influence Qutan temple murals,which means the murals inherit the history of traditional mural painting system,and in the same time,they form a Han-Tibetan artistry with a kind of obvious regional style...
